4.5.3.2 Network Access Overview
This page provides an overview of the current NAS port states for the selected switch. The Network Access
Overview screen in Figure 4-5-3-2 appears.
Figure 4-5-3-2: Network Access Server Switch Status Page Screenshot
The page includes the following fields:
Object Description
Port
The switch port number. Click to navigate to detailed NAS statistics
for this port.
Admin State
The port's current administrative state. Refer to NAS Admin State
for a description of possible values.
Port State
The current state of the port. Refer to NAS Port State for a
description of the individual states.
Last Source
The source MAC address carried in the most recently received
EAPOL frame for EAPOL-based authentication, and the most
recently received frame from a new client for MAC-based
authentication.
Last ID
The user name (supplicant identity) carried in the most recently
received Response Identity EAPOL frame for EAPOL-based
authentication, and the source MAC address from the most
recently received frame from a new client for MAC-based
authentication.
QoS Class
QoS Class assigned to the port by the RADIUS server if enabled.
Port VLAN ID
The VLAN ID that NAS has put the port in. The field is blank, if the
Port VLAN ID is not overridden by NAS.
If the VLAN ID is assigned by the RADIUS server,
"(RADIUS-assigned)" is appended to the VLAN ID. Read more
